Abstract
- The article discusses the philosophical viewpoints of the Czech theological and sociological thinker and writer Jan Amos Komenský. The article centers on Komenský's concept of the triad, which was derived from the Christian trinity and the teachings of Saint Augustinus. The article also discusses Komenský's view that man needs both knowledge of the world and faith. Topics include the influence of this concept in the Baltic countries in the form of pietism in Livonia, rationalism in Courland, and the Jesuit movement in Latgale.
